Texas Supreme Court blocks special abortion case

Demonstrators gather at the federal courthouse in Austin, Texas, following the U.S. Supreme Court's decision to overturn Roe v. Wade. (Eric Gay/AP)
Demonstrators gather at the federal courthouse in Austin, Texas, following the U.S. Supreme Court's decision to overturn Roe v. Wade. (Eric Gay/AP)

The Texas Supreme Court blocked a woman seeking an abortion after she learned her fetus had a condition that is almost always fatal.

Host Scott Tong discusses the implications for other similar cases pending in Texas and other states with near-total abortion bans with professor of law at Rutgers Law School Kimberly Mutcherson.
